11961784415 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 16524482112. Its totient is φ = 8142491904.
The previous prime is 11961784357. The next prime is 11961784421. The reversal of 11961784415 is 51448716911.
It is a happy number.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 11961784415 - 214 = 11961768031 is a prime.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 11961784415.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(19)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 15 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 1242524 + ... + 1252113.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(1032780132).
Almost surely, 211961784415 is an apocalyptic number.
11961784415 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(4562697697).
11961784415 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
11961784415 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 2494786.
The product of its digits is 241920, while the sum is 47.
The spelling of 11961784415 in words is "eleven billion, nine hundred sixty-one million, seven hundred eighty-four thousand, four hundred fifteen".
